What paper stock should I use for CD covers?

Answer

The right insert stock depends on the look you want. Coated stocks make color pop, while uncoated feels more natural and understated. Match the finish to the mood of the release.

StockLook and feel
100lb gloss textVivid photos and punchy color
80lb matte coverSofter, more artistic finish
Uncoated stockNatural feel, great for folk, acoustic, or minimalist designs
  • Request paper samples and compare them in hand before you commit to a run.
  • Gloss hides fingerprints better. Matte and uncoated read as more premium and understated.
